  Description     : Object-oriented chemical kinetics, thermodynamics & transport processes suite

Cantera is an open-source suite of object-oriented software tools for
problems involving chemical kinetics, thermodynamics, and/or transport
processes. The software automates the chemical kinetic, thermodynamic,
and transport calculations so that the users can efficiently incorporate
detailed chemical thermo-kinetics and transport models into their
calculations.

The code utilizes object-oriented concepts for robust yet flexible phase
models, and algorithms are generalized so that users can explore
different phase models with minimal changes to their overall code.
Currently, Cantera can be used from Python 2/3 and Matlab, or in
applications written in C/C++ and Fortran 90. Cantera also provides a
limited number of solvers for time-dependent reactor networks and steady
one-dimensional reacting flows.

Cantera is currently used for applications including combustion,
detonations, electrochemical energy conversion and storage, fuel cells,
batteries, aqueous electrolyte solutions, plasmas, and thin film
deposition.
